To solve issues with fuel injectors, it is important to first identify the cause of the problem. Common causes of fuel injector issues include clogged filters, worn or damaged seals, and failed injectors. To prevent any issues, make sure to clean the injectors regularly and replace any worn or damaged parts. If the issue is a clogged injector, it can usually be repaired if it is caught quickly. If the injector is completely clogged, it may need to be replaced. Additionally, make sure to use the correct type of fuel and the correct grade of fuel to prevent any issues.
